Adelaide CBD and North Adelaide sit at the top of every demand metric in the portfolio: city centre proximity means year-round corporate and leisure traffic, and no other zone in Adelaide concentrates major events the way these suburbs do. Gather Round fills the city for an entire AFL weekend, drawing interstate visitors who book months in advance and pay accordingly. The Adelaide Fringe spreads across the parklands and CBD venues for three weeks straight, pushing demand beyond anything the beachside corridor sees in its busiest summer fortnight. Tour Down Under routes through the city and generates its own concentrated spike. That calendar density means event-driven dynamic pricing isn't just useful here — it's the difference between a well-performing listing and one that captures the rate the market is genuinely willing to pay.

Local Demand Drivers

Why guests choose the city centre

Adelaide Oval event nights

AFL, cricket internationals and stadium concerts all pull the same guest: someone who wants to walk to the venue and walk home afterwards, not book a car park and a rideshare on top of accommodation.

The convention centre

Delegates attending conferences and exhibitions book midweek and expect a quiet, well-located apartment over a hotel room. It's the one demand source in Adelaide that runs Monday to Thursday rather than around a weekend.

Fringe and Gather Round

Fringe spreads three weeks of festival demand across the parklands and CBD venues. Gather Round routes an entire AFL round through the city in one concentrated weekend. Between them, no other Adelaide suburb sees this much event density stacked into a single calendar.

What Performs Here

Property types that work in the CBD

Apartments near the Riverbank precinct

Walking distance to Adelaide Oval and the convention centre covers both the event crowd and the corporate crowd from a single location.

Studios and 1BR units

The natural fit for solo corporate travellers on a midweek stay. This is the product that keeps the calendar filled between events.

Larger apartments near North Terrace

Two and three-bedroom listings do well with event groups travelling together for Fringe or Gather Round weekends, when a hotel room per person stops making sense.

The honest yield picture

The CBD is the only zone in the portfolio with a genuine midweek floor sitting underneath the weekend and event demand. Corporate and convention traffic keeps calendars filled on nights that beachside and inner-suburb properties struggle to book, and the festival calendar layers sharp peaks on top of that. The trade-off is density: there's more short-stay stock competing for the same guest in the CBD than almost anywhere else in Adelaide, so presentation and pricing discipline matter more here than in suburbs with less direct competition.
